How much do from home scanner j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 12, 2026, the average hourly pay for from home scanner in Silver Spring, MD is $16.70,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.66 and $17.88 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between From Home Scanner vs Data Entry Clerk?

AspectFrom Home ScannerData Entry Clerk
Required CredentialsBasic computer skills, sometimes certification in document managementHigh school diploma, basic computer skills, sometimes data management certification
Work EnvironmentRemote, home-basedOffice or remote, depending on employer
Industry UsageDocument digitization, record managementData input, database management
Common Search/ComparisonFrom Home Scanner vs Data Entry Clerk

From Home Scanner and Data Entry Clerk roles both involve handling digital information, but From Home Scanner focuses on digitizing physical documents remotely, while Data Entry Clerks input data into systems, often in an office setting. Both require basic computer skills, but From Home Scanner emphasizes document management and scanning skills, making it ideal for remote work in document-heavy industries.

SME Security Control Assessor

We are looking for a SME Security Control Assessor that supports security control assessment activities for HHS-ACF information systems by applying NIST security controls and frameworks to evaluate control implementation and effectiveness. This role is responsible for gathering, organizing, and documenting assessment evidence; conducting security testing and evaluations; and assisting with vulnerability scanning and analysis. The assessor leads security control interviews, supports continuous monitoring activities, and contributes to the development of assessment reports, briefings, and formal deliverables. Additionally, the role maintains assessment documentation and tracking artifacts, reviews security documentation, and assists in the development of Plans of Action and Milestones (POA&Ms). The SME Security Control Assessor I actively participates in team meetings and technical discussions to support compliance, risk management, and overall system security posture.
